School Notes:

  • Christ School, an all-boys college preparatory school affiliated with the Episcopal Church, is known for educating boys through its fourfold philosophy: I) Academics II) Athletics III) Community Service IV) Spiritual Development
  • A national leader in educating boys, we provide strong college preparation for boys of average to above-average intelligence. Our hallmarks include small classes (10-12 boys); AP and honors courses in all subjects; extensive extracurricular opportunities; and an outstanding faculty.
  • The nationally recognized Outdoor Program utilizes our 500-acre campus and the surrounding Blue Ridge Mountains.
  • The successful athletic program features 17 teams in 11 sports, assuring places for all boys.
  • Graduates attend leading national universities. Affiliated with the Episcopal Church, we serve boys of all faiths.

  • LD types supported: Yes
  • School accreditations: The Association of Boarding Schools (TABS),Southern Association of Independent Schools (SAIS) & Southern Association of Colleges and Schools
